## Core Concept: Conversational Portfolio Theory
Every conversation builds (or destroys) five classes of **psychological assets**:
| Asset Class | Behavior | Analogy |
|--------------------|--------------------|----------------------|
| **Trust Bonds** | Compounds slowly | Government bonds |
| **Commitment Anchors** | Stacks and locks | Real estate equity |
| **Urgency Options**| Decays rapidly | Options contracts |
| **Curiosity Futures** | Pulls forward | Futures contracts |
| **Authority Equity** | Grows with proof | Blue-chip stocks |
YIELD tracks these assets in real-time and recommends **which asset to invest in
next** based on the current portfolio balance and the conversation's trajectory.
## How It Works
### Phase 1: Signal Detection (Every Message)
On every inbound user message, YIELD extracts **signals** — lightweight pattern
matches that cost zero computation:
```
AGREEMENT signals → +trust, +commitment
QUESTION signals → +curiosity, +engagement
OBJECTION signals → -trust, +urgency (they care enough to object)
PERSONAL signals → +trust, +commitment (vulnerability = investment)
HESITATION signals → -momentum, +friction
ENTHUSIASM signals → +momentum, +curiosity
TIME PRESSURE signals→ +urgency (decaying asset)
SOCIAL PROOF seeking → -authority, +curiosity
```
### Phase 2: Portfolio Valuation (Running State)
YIELD maintains a lightweight **Yield Score** for each asset class:
```
yield_state = {
trust: 0.0 → 1.0 (compounds at 1.12x per positive signal)
commitment: 0.0 → 1.0 (stacks: each micro-yes adds 0.08-0.15)
urgency: 0.0 → 1.0 (decays at 0.85x per message without reinforcement)
curiosity: 0.0 → 1.0 (open loops add 0.10, closures subtract 0.12)
authority: 0.0 → 1.0 (proof adds 0.15, unsubstantiated claims subtract 0.10)
}
```
The **Total Yield** is not a simple average — it uses a weighted product that
models **compounding**:
```
total_yield = (trust^0.35) × (commitment^0.25) × (urgency^0.15) ×
(curiosity^0.15) × (authority^0.10)
```
Trust is weighted heaviest because it's the foundation everything else compounds on.
### Phase 3: Strategy Selection
Based on the portfolio state, YIELD recommends one of seven **investment strategies**:
| Strategy | Trigger Condition | Action |
|---------------------|-------------------------------------------------------|-------------------------------------------|
| **ACCUMULATE** | Trust < 0.3, early conversation | Build trust. Don't sell. Listen more. |
| **COMPOUND** | Trust > 0.4, commitment rising | Stack micro-commitments. Ask small yeses. |
| **LEVERAGE** | Trust > 0.6, authority > 0.5 | Make bold recommendations with proof. |
| **HARVEST** | Trust > 0.7, commitment > 0.6, urgency > 0.3 | Present the offer. This is the window. |
| **HEDGE** | Objection detected, trust dipping | Acknowledge, validate, rebuild trust. |
| **REBALANCE** | One asset class dominates (>0.8 while others < 0.3) | Diversify. Build neglected assets. |
| **EXIT_GRACEFULLY** | Trust < 0.15 or 3+ objections without recovery | Preserve relationship. Offer value. Leave.|
### Phase 4: Yield Inversion Detection (Critical)
A **yield inversion** occurs when the conversation's asset trajectory flips
negative — the conversational equivalent of an inverted yield curve predicting
a recession. YIELD detects this **3-5 messages before abandonment** by tracking:
- Trust velocity (rate of change, not absolute level)
- Message length compression (user responses getting shorter)
- Response latency increase (user taking longer to reply)
- Question-to-statement ratio drop (user stops engaging)
When inversion is detected, YIELD triggers an **emergency rebalance**: stop
selling, start giving. Ask a genuine question. Offer unexpected value. Break
the pattern.

### As a SKILL.md Prompt Injection
For bots that run on pure prompts (no code), inject YIELD as a system instruction:
```
You have a conversational compounding engine called YIELD.
Before every response, silently evaluate:
1. What psychological signals did the user just send?
(agreement, objection, curiosity, hesitation, enthusiasm, personal disclosure)
2. What is the current portfolio state?
- Trust level (0-10):
- Commitment level (0-10):
- Urgency level (0-10):
- Curiosity level (0-10):
- Authority level (0-10):
3. Which strategy applies?
ACCUMULATE / COMPOUND / LEVERAGE / HARVEST / HEDGE / REBALANCE / EXIT_GRACEFULLY
4. Shape your response to execute that strategy.
Never mention YIELD to the user. Just let it guide your tone, timing, and approach.
```
